• H&R Johnson (India) launches ceramic panels businessin India

    Submitted by ITV Production on Jun 11, 2013

    NEW DELHI- June 11, 2013: H&R Johnson (India), a division of Prism Cements Limited and India?s pioneering home lifestyle solutions company, today,announced the launch of ceramics panel business as part of the company?s strategy to provide Indian customers a holistic portfolio of diversified wall and flooring products. The company?s business foray into ceramic panels is aimed at offering ceramic products that address customer needs beyond the conventional use of ceramic tiles in bathrooms. The company has branded its ceramics panel business as Johnson Kr@ft and is rolling it out across North India.

    Manufactured at its manufacturing unit in Maharashtra, H&R Johnson (India) is offering its ceramic panels portfolio in large formats of 800mmx400mm.     Johnson Kr@ft ceramic panels is an outcome of integrating Advanced Ceramic Technology and Design concepts. Johnson is offering 80cmx40cm size ceramic panels along with compatible specially-made 40cmx40cm compatible flooring panels. These balanced modular sizes of Johnson Kr@ft panels suit any dimensions as well as any uptown decor themes. As part of the launch, Johnson Kr@ft is offering four collection with very distinguished feel and finesse namely Decorative Wooden Panels, Modular Marble Panels, Rock Plates and exclusive Wallpaper effects.

    Currently Johnson Kr@ft is being offered in unique collections of Wood, Marble & Exclusive range of Rock Plates.

    Johnson KR@FT Wooden Panels capture the minute characteristics of wood, the grain flow, growth rings, and the most sought after real shades. Apart from creating a real cozy feel of ?Woods?, these are fire-proof, do not ward due to moisture and easy to maintain. Their suitability in all climatic conditions gives it a longer life span.

    Johnson KR@FT Marble Panels are realistic with authentic patterns that are a replica of natural marble with a distinctive desired ?sheen?. These panels are designed keeping in mind natural marble tonal variations and shades to give a harmonious flow that suits all settings and rich ambiences.

    Additionally, Johnson Kr@ft also offers exclusive ceramic panels with effects and shades in wall paper tones as well as rock plate designs.

    H&R Johnson (India) will market these ceramic panels through its pan-India distribution network comprising of 1200 dealers, 15000 sub-dealers, more than 33 modern retail stores and nearly 100 retail experience zones.

  • Kings of Leon confirm new album, mechanical bull, out september 24

    Submitted by ITV Production on Jun 11, 2013

    MUMBAI: RCA Records announces the September 24 release of the new Kings of Leon record, Mechanical Bull. Angelo Petraglia produced the album, which was recorded at the band?s studio in Nashville, TN.

    Kings of Leon are fresh off three acclaimed headlining performances at American festivals, Bottle Rock in Napa, CA, Hangout in Gulf Shores, AL, and, most recently, this past weekend?s Governor?s Ball in New York City, during which the festival cancelled the band?s Friday night performance due to Tropical Storm Andrea. The band, upset over the cancellation, worked through the night with festival organizers and management to figure out a way to come back on Saturday. The festival found a place for them on the main stage right before the Saturday headliner, during which the fans were treated to the live premiere of Mechanical Bull?s first single, "Supersoaker."

    The Kings left for England early Sunday morning. They start their European tour at London?s O2 on Wednesday, June 12.

  • Prospect of Good Monsoon Lifts Indian Economic Confidence: Ipsos Study

    Submitted by ITV Production on Jun 11, 2013

    Mumbai, 11 June, 2013 - India?s economic confidence improved marginally despite uncertainties that has enveloped Asia?s third-largest economy due to prospect of good monsoon, according to a report by global research firm Ipsos.

    According to the "Ipsos Economic Pulse of the World" survey, India?s economic confidence increased by 3 points to 66 percent in the month of May compared to the month of April 2013, making it the fourth most economically confident country in the world after Saudi Arabia, Sweden and Germany. 

    Mick Gordon, CEO of Ipsos in India said, "In India monsoon is key to determine agricultural output, inflation, consumer spending and overall economic growth. Normal rainfall signals growth and prosperity, as higher farm output would rein in food prices and help the government to take steps to cut the fiscal deficit and farm subsidies. A stronger economic outlook can lift sentiment in equity markets, mainly of companies selling products in rural areas, including consumer goods and automobiles."

    A normal rainfall will further stabilise growth and development. Agriculture sector which accounts for 17-20 per cent of the GDP, is largely dependent on the rains. So a fall in agriculture has a ripple effect on the economy. With 75 per cent of Indians directly or indirectly dependent on agriculture a good monsoon will boost the output of several commodities, reducing the burden on imports.

    As for investors, a normal monsoon can positively impact the stock markets too. It will boost hydroelectric industries and improve the power situation. Raw materials for the industry will get cheaper. Monsoons thus act as an economic lifeline for India.

    Only Thirty Six per cent Indian Citizens believe their local economy which impacts their personal finance is good, a sharp drop of 5 points and an optimistic 45 per cent people expect that the economy in their local area will be stronger in next six months.

    The online Ipsos Economic Pulse of the World survey was conducted in April 2013 among 18,331 people in 24 countries.
